A 37-year-old cyclist was taken to hospital after she was allegedly hit by a car along Upper Changi Road East on Monday morning (Feb 18).

In response to a Stomp query, the police said they were alerted to the accident, which occurred in the direction of Tampines Expressway, at 7.36pm.

A video captured on Stomper Cohen's dashboard camera shows the female cyclist sprawled face-down in the middle of the road as her bicycle lay nearby.

Another woman at the scene can be seen on the phone and entering the car from the driver's side.

The cyclist was conscious when taken to Changi General Hospital.

Police investigations are ongoing.
